Description
Application
Byproduct in organic synthesis- Commonly formed in reactions like the Wittig Reaction. Ligand in coordination chemistry- Binds to metals via the oxygen atom. Extraction processes- Used to separate and purify metals. Research chemical- Studied in catalysis and reaction mechanisms.
Purpose
Primarily serves as a useful intermediate or byproduct in organic reactions and as a ligand for studying metaloxygen interactions in chemistry.
General Description
Triphenylphosphine Oxide (TPPO) is an organophosphorus compound derived from Triphenylphosphine. The molecular formula is OP(C6H5)3. It is relatively stable non-volatile and polar due to the strong phosphorusoxygen (PO) bond.
